class SpritesBitmapCache
@@cache = {} # Cache storage for individual sprites
@@usage_order = [] # Tracks usage order for LRU eviction
def getCache()
return @@cache
end
def get_bitmap(pif_sprite)
sprite_key = get_cache_key(pif_sprite)
if @@cache.key?(sprite_key)
mark_key_as_recently_used(sprite_key)
return @@cache[sprite_key].clone
end
return nil
end
def mark_key_as_recently_used(sprite_key)
@@usage_order.delete(sprite_key)
@@usage_order << sprite_key
end
#Keys format: [type]_B[body]H[head]_letter
# ex:
# AUTOGEN_B12H12_
# CUSTOM_B12H12_a
# BASE_BH12_a
# etc.
def get_cache_key(pif_sprite)
return "#{pif_sprite.type.to_s}_B#{pif_sprite.body_id}H#{pif_sprite.head_id}_#{pif_sprite.alt_letter}".to_sym
end
#Keys format: AUTOGEN_B12H12_a
def add(pif_sprite,bitmap)
sprite_key = get_cache_key(pif_sprite)
echoln "adding key #{sprite_key} to cache"
@@cache[sprite_key] = bitmap.clone
if @@cache.size >= Settings::SPRITE_CACHE_MAX_NB
# Evict least recently used (first in order)
oldest_key = @@usage_order.shift
@@cache.delete(oldest_key)
echoln "Evicted: #{oldest_key} from sprite cache"
end
@@usage_order << sprite_key
end
def clear
@@cache = {}
@@usage_order = []
end
end

# object representing a sprite which saves its position in the tileset
class PIFSprite
attr_accessor :type
attr_accessor :head_id
attr_accessor :body_id
attr_accessor :alt_letter
attr_accessor :local_path
# types:
# :AUTOGEN, :CUSTOM, :BASE
def initialize(type, head_id, body_id, alt_letter = "")
@type = type
@head_id = head_id
@body_id = body_id
@alt_letter = alt_letter
@local_path = nil
end
def dump_info()
echoln "Type: #{@type}"
echoln "Head: #{@head_id}"
echoln "Body: #{@body_id}"
echoln "Alt letter: #{@alt_letter}"
echoln "Local path: #{@local_path}"
end
def exists()
filename = get_spritesheet_path()
echoln filename
return File.file?(filename)
end
def get_spritesheet_path()
case @type
when :BASE
path = "#{BaseSpriteExtracter::SPRITESHEET_FOLDER_PATH}#{@head_id}.png"
when :CUSTOM
path = "#{CustomSpriteExtracter::SPRITESHEET_FOLDER_PATH}#{@head_id}/#{@head_id}#{@alt_letter}.png"
when :AUTOGEN
path = "#{AutogenExtracter::SPRITESHEET_FOLDER_PATH}#{@head_id}.png"
else
return nil
end
echoln path
return path
end
end
